1. Rocket Appartamento

Rocket Appartamento is a great option for those who want to make espresso at their home without having to compromise on quality. This espresso machine with a small footprint was designed for those who have limited counter space. It combines excellent build quality with a compact footprint. It is equipped with a 1.8 milliliter copper heat exchange boiler and commercial E61 Group Head, so you can steam your milk and brew coffee at same simultaneously.

The machine looks great as well, and has an elongated side panel with engraved hot water and steam spouts. This is a modernization of Rocket's classic design, which is already impressive for a compact appliance. It also comes with an black gauge for boiler pressure to indicate when the boiler is ready to use.

The drip tray and the water reservoir tray are smaller on this machine than most others. You will need to be careful when emptying and re-filling the machine. This is especially true if you use it frequently. This is a sacrifice that comes with having smaller footprint. It's not an issue that is specific to this model.

We suggest buying a good grinder, like the Baratza Sette Gante, to increase consistency and flavor. You can also pair this machine with a Rocket portafilter to enhance the process of tamping.

Rocket Appartamento, as a prosumer machine, can make some great drinks and it is simple to make Latte arts. It is important to remember that this machine is not designed for novices. There is a small learning curve for those who upgrade from espresso machines that are appliance-grade. The heat exchanger can be tricky to handle, and you'll need to learn how to perform cooling flushes.

Both the Lelit Bianca and the Rocket Appartamento allow connecting to a water supply, which allows you to always have cold, fresh water that has been filtered for your drinks. The latter, however, comes with a 2.25-liter water tank, which is more difficult to refill than some of its competitors.

2. Lavazza A Modo Mio Jolie

This machine is built to Lavazza's high standards. The machine reaches the temperature of brewing quickly, meaning you can make your first cup in just 35 second. The water tank is quick and simple to refill and the lid can be removed completely to make a wide opening. You can even fill it up with tap water if you want.

The Lavazza A Modo Mio is the smallest model in the series, yet it packs a punch. It's priced less than PS100 at full price and is much less expensive than the Nespresso Essenza or similar machines from SMEG or Desea. The Jolie is a great choice for those who don't have the space or money for a traditional espresso machine however, they still want to enjoy an authentic Italian espresso.

The Jolie is easy to use and occupies very small counter space. You just need to press a single button to activate the machine, and then press it again to begin dispensing your chosen brew. There's a backlight that's on the button to ensure that you can easily see the amount of liquid that has been dispersed, and you can manually stop the process should you prefer to drink your drink in smaller portions.

The model isn't equipped with a steam wand, but you can add some creamy frosting to your milk by using an optional milk frother. The machine is quiet as well and can be used in a small space or in a flatshare kitchen without disturbing anyone else.

They aren't inexpensive, but there's an array of blends available to suit everyone from the mildest to the most demanding espresso drinkers. They are sold in most supermarkets along with regular coffee beans and ground coffee and you can also buy Lavazza A Modo Mio compatible pods on the internet.

3. Breville BES870XL

The Breville Barista Express appears to be an expensive espresso machine. If you're willing to learn how to use it and make it work, then this is a great home espresso maker. It's far superior to many of the more expensive models. It's the best value in its class, and is particularly suitable for beginners who don't have an espresso grinder yet, which could cost them $100 or more.

This model sits right in the middle of the range for Breville (their Oracle is the most expensive model at $2,199) however, it's a solid choice for baristas at home on a tight budget. It's loaded with options to customize and features, including an integrated burr mill to make it more affordable. It is also a single-boiler machine, meaning it can only handle one thing at the same time.

Despite being a relative newcomer to the espresso machine market, Breville has quickly made a name for themselves through their top-quality machines. This machine is no exception and has enough control that it can be adjusted to let aspiring baristas burnish their abilities without spending more than they need to.

There are some quirks, though. The hopper is situated on the side, not on the top of the model. It's not a major deal, but can be a problem if you wish to dispense several shots at once. It's also not very easy to know the amount of water left in the tank, due to its rear placement.

If you're willing some time in learning how to use the Breville Barista Express then it's an excellent appliance for any espresso lover at home. The only issue with the Breville Barista Express is its cost which could be a hindrance for certain buyers. If you're looking for a budget alternative, we suggest the Gaggia Classic and the La Pavoni Impresso. Both machines are similar in capability and offer a little more control than the Barista Express. 4. OXO Brew 9-Cup

A high-tech smart coffee maker with a user-friendly interface that makes great coffee. The sleek stainless steel design and backlit LED screen creates a chic kitchen appearance. It has one dial that lets you to program the amount of cups. There are two settings: 5-9 cups and 4182051.xyz 2-4 cups. Its brewing technique is similar to pour-over brewing, which coffee enthusiasts believe makes the most delicious coffee. The water is heated to the ideal temperature and then poured over grounds with a shower-head for uniform saturation. The coffee brewed is then stored inside the double-walled thermal carafe for up to 60 minutes. The pause and pour feature allows you to remove the carafe during brewing to fill your own cup. The machine pauses the brewing process and displays a red carafe light on its LED interface until you return it, after which it resumes brewing and is finished.

The OXO 9-Cup coffee maker comes SCAA certified, which means it meets the organization’s strict standards for technical quality. Its brew cycle is about the same length as the Bodum BISTRO and the Technivorm Moccamaster KBT 741, however, it has greater control over temperature, brewing duration, and quality.

In our tests, the OXO Brew 9 Cup produced an excellent pot of drip coffee that filled an entire carafe in just 7 minutes 41 seconds. This is a bit more than the time that the Bonavita Connoisseur or the Moccamaster requires, but within the range of time that experts in the field recommend to make a great cup.
